CRUMPACKER, J.

On August 26, 1947, the appellee, while in the employ of the appellant, suffered personal injuries by reason of an accident arising out of and in the course of such employment and subsequently the Industrial Board approved an agreement wherein the appellant undertook to pay the appellee compensation for temporary total disability at the rate of $16.50 per week until terminated in accordance with the provisions of the Workmen's Compensation Act.
